Description
CONSTRUCTION
Substrate: 1.6-mil Aluminum foil
Adhesive: Rubber
Liner: Self wound
FEATURES
- An aggressive rubber based adhesive system
- Bonds tightly and permanently to insulation facing and HVAC ducts
- Foil conforms well to both fibrous and sheet metal ducts, as well as many irregularly shaped surfaces
- Self wound to eliminate liner waste and to increase installation efficiency
TYPICAL PROPERTIES
Test | Typical Values(English) | Typical Values(metric) | Test Method |
Total Thickness | 0.0032-in | 0.0813-mm | PSTC-133 |
Peel Adhesion to Stainless Steel | 100-oz/in | 10.4-N/cm | PSTC-101 |
Tensile Strength | 12.5-lbs/in | 22-N/cm | PSTC-131 |
Elongation | 3% | 3% | PSTC-131 |
Minimum Application Temperature | 0F | -18C | HC Internal |
APPLICATION
Application surface must be clean, dry and free of contaminants. Apply pressure with plastic squeegee.
SHELF LIFE & STORAGE
Under ideal storage conditions of 60F to 80F and low humidity, shelf life is one year from date of purchase.
